Introducing our RS series carbon road rims, a culmination of the best features from our previous RSL, RSD, and RSH series, now consolidated to streamline your options and elevate your cycling experience.

Engineered with modern disc brake compatibility and wider inner widths, RS rims offer unparalleled versatility and performance for riders of all levels. With aerodynamic profiles, optimized inner widths, and options for both clincher and tubular tires, RS rims cater to diverse riding styles and preferences.

    Rim Height

    In cycling, rim height significantly impacts the aerodynamics, agility and weight of the wheel. The general principle is the higher the profile of the rim, the greater the aerodynamic advantage; the lower the profile of the rim, the greater the response and better the handling when cornering and changing speed.

    Tire Interface

    Hooked or crotchet refers to the shape of the rim flange. In this variant, the rim flange has a so-called hook. This supports the fixation of the tire bead and ensures safe function, also in high pressure use cases (>5 bar tire pressure). Tubeless refers to the ability of the rim to be used without a tube, but a tube set up is also possible.
